从特定时间开始的每小时的cron表达式

时间:2015-05-13 07:05:30

标签: node.js cron crontab cronexpression

我能够每隔一小时使用nodejs cron-job安排使用这个cron表达式(从“now”开始)。

但我需要从特定时间开始每隔一小时设置一次q cron。例如,我们说从凌晨3:30开始。可以这样做吗?

3 个答案:

答案 0 :(得分:2)

/字符允许您为cron部分提供两个表达式。第一个是“起始于”参数,第二个是“每X个单位”。因此,从03:30开始每小时运行的一个cron(即,03:30,04:30,05:30等)将如下所示:

0 30 3/1 * * * *

答案 1 :(得分:0)

你可以试试这个:

30 3/1 * * * * *

答案 2 :(得分:0)

只是增加了穆雷尼克的答案,只是第一个参数的“开始于”是非标准的,并且可能不适用于每个cron。标准格式应为

startingAt-endingAt / forEvery

示例:30 3-23 / 1 * * *